OVERVIEW

Emaar Properties has built ​Emirates Hills, a luxury gated community within the high-class Emirates Living project. The Meadows, The Springs, and The Lakes neighbour it. The community typifies the essence of luxury living, like Beverly Hills in the USA. It is one of the first freehold property zones in Dubai, giving expatriates an opportunity to purchase homes in a strategic residential region in the UAE.

Most villas here are strategically located around the 18-hole championship course of Montgomerie Golf Club, which offers an incredible view of the whole course. Emirates Hills Villa price starts around AED 6M and goes up to AED 190M since it is reputed as one of the most exclusive villa communities in Dubai.

Rental Trends in Emirates Hills

The rental trends of Emirates Hills state that it’s one of the classiest pockets for residential units in Dubai. On average, A 5-bedroom villa will attract a cost of AED 1,708,000 per year with liberal interiors and premium facilities.

Larger 6-bedroom villas command a higher rental value at an average of AED 2,890,000 annually. For a 7-bedroom villa and more, the super-luxury hunters can pay up to AED 9,061,000 per year since they have large and expansive layouts, private pools, and sensational golf course views.

Emirates Hills Sales Trends

Sales trends in Emirates Hills show the community as one of the most expensive residential addresses in Dubai. A 5-bedroom villa in ​Emirates Hills is said to have a medium sale price of around AED 52,583,000, elegant architectural designs, and high-class amenities.

For much more space and luxury, an average of 6-bedroom villas is only at AED 54,435,000. The most expensive properties are 7 bedrooms and more; the selling average is AED 64,044,000. There will be a full layout, private pool, and beautiful golf course views for such purchases.

Emirates Hills Return On Investment

Emirates Hills promises a very promising return on investment in luxury properties. A 5-bedroom villa in this community has a relatively average ROI of 3.90%, and the average ROI for a 6-bedroom villa is about 4.55%. The demand is just impressive enough to rent these places.

To gain the best returns, there will be highly appealing 7-bedroom villas and above, with the rate of return at 7.66%, which is pretty awesome. Details of Transportation and Parking Spaces in Emirates Hills Dubai
Parking is available in Emirates Hills in many numbers. The villas generally have two or more parking spaces. Some houses have underground parking. There is also enough visiting parking within the community.

Public Transportation in Emirates Hills

Public Transportation in Emirates Hills

The Dubai Marina Metro Station is accessible by car in less than 10 minutes for public transport users. The area is a gated community, therefore no bus stop is available there, but it is easily accessible in JLT and close to The Lakes entrance. Taxis were available to travel within the community; however, Careem and Uber have been another option also.

Schools in Emirates Hills

The schools in Emirates Hills can be considered quite decent for families to move to. A few known schools are Raffles Nursery in The Lakes. Dubai International Academy has the IB curriculum, while the British curriculum has Dubai British School, and IB is offered at Emirates International School in The Meadows.

Higher learning is approximately 15 minutes from Knowledge Park and homes some institutions, which include Michigan State University in Dubai, Middlesex University Dubai, and the University of Wollongong Duba, among others.

Clinics and Hospitals in Emirates Hills

Many people are very concerned about healthcare centres, and this place has been known to host some of the best local medical facilities. Some of the famous international private groups operating within the 10-minute drive to Emirates Hills are the Mediclinic Meadows, while the popular Noor Al Shefa Clinic in The Springs is within 12 minutes of driving distance.
This is in Al Barsha, and Saudi German Hospital Dubai is internationally accredited and one of the very best hospitals in the city. It is also a mere 11-minute drive from Emirates Hills.

FAQs

Who stays in Emirates Hills?

Emirates Hills’ gated residential complex comprises about 600 villas, mostly housing affluent residents from the Indian subcontinent, West Europe, and Iran. Former and current heads of state, diplomats, and embassies have established Emirates Hills as their preferred residential choice.

Why does Emirates Hills go with so much price tag?

Affluent residents and investors come to the Emirates Hills Dubai location because of its distinguished status, which provides exclusive luxury experiences. High-end properties, together with upscale amenities, create a respectable reputation, which defines Emirates Hills as an attractive residence for those seeking luxury and sophistication.

Who owns the Emirates Hills?

Emaar Properties is one of the largest developers in the United Arab Emirates, owning Emirate Hills. Each mansion in Emirates Hills is privately owned by a millionaire, celebrity, or business tycoon, who holds the whole rights of Emirates Hills Emaar estate in sole ownership.

Which is the best area in Emirates Hills?

The five most sought-after districts in Emirates Hills consist of Sector W, Sector E, Sector P, Sector H, and Sector J.
